Output 01f10386b537dc6ccad22df6c131de87d5efc0670612c1562835f10f6a5bb9af:5

value
16613549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 062388dfb7526f8f58f7dd1bee8d9bd7762c544a OP_EQUAL
address
32FUYgmUKQmSkf2fbCaDWzc2U7Dpj19K9f
transaction
01f10386b537dc6ccad22df6c131de87d5efc0670612c1562835f10f6a5bb9af
confirmations
269329
spent
true